Why Modern Root Canals Are Different Than What You’ve Heard
The gap between root canal reputation and current reality continues to widen as technology advances. Traditional root canal procedures, often performed without magnification or advanced imaging, carried higher failure rates and extended recovery periods. Today’s endodontists work with equipment that would seem like science fiction to practitioners just a decade ago.
Digital operating microscopes now provide up to 25x magnification, allowing endodontists to see canal structures invisible to the naked eye. Combined with dynamic navigation systems, these tools achieve a 93% success rate in identifying root canals in challenging cases. This precision translates directly to patient experience through shorter procedures, fewer visits, and significantly reduced post-operative discomfort.
The Reality of Root Canal Pain in 2025
Pain management has undergone perhaps the most dramatic improvement in modern endodontics. While traditional root canal recovery typically required 2-7 days of discomfort management, current techniques achieve complete patient comfort within 1-2 days for most cases. This reduction stems from multiple factors: precise tissue removal that minimizes trauma, advanced anesthesia protocols, and improved post-operative care guidelines.
The actual procedure itself rarely causes pain beyond initial anesthetic injection discomfort. Modern local anesthetics combined with supplemental techniques ensure profound numbness throughout treatment. Many patients report surprise at how comfortable the experience was compared to their expectations, with some even falling asleep during longer procedures.
Success Rates: From 57% to 90% Single-Visit Completion
Statistical improvements in root canal outcomes demonstrate the impact of technological adoption. The American Association of Endodontists reports a 95% success rate for root canal procedures using current best practices. Perhaps more significant for patient experience, 90% of root canal procedures can now be completed in a single visit using modern technology, compared to just 57% before widespread adoption of advanced techniques.
These single-visit completions reduce patient anxiety, minimize time away from work, and decrease overall treatment costs. The ability to complete complex cases in one appointment stems from better visualization, faster disinfection protocols, and more efficient filling techniques that ensure thorough sealing of canal spaces.
Digital Operating Microscopes: The Technology Eliminating Root Canal Failures
Digital operating microscopes represent the most significant advancement in endodontic precision. These sophisticated instruments combine high-powered magnification with integrated lighting and digital imaging capabilities. Unlike traditional dental loupes offering 2-4x magnification, operating microscopes provide variable magnification from 3x to 25x, revealing anatomical details invisible to the unaided eye.
The integration of dynamic navigation systems with these microscopes creates a GPS-like guidance system for root canal procedures. This technology maps the tooth’s internal anatomy in real-time, allowing endodontists to navigate complex canal systems with unprecedented accuracy. Studies show this combination achieves success rates above 93% even in cases with calcified canals or unusual anatomy that would have been considered untreatable just years ago.
How 3D Imaging Prevents Procedural Surprises
Cone-beam computed tomography (CBCT) has revolutionized pre-treatment planning in endodontics. As Dr. Ramya Gollamudi explains, “3D imaging modalities provide endodontists with a detailed and comprehensive view of the internal anatomy of teeth, including the intricate network of root canals and any anatomical variations. This unparalleled visualization enables dentists to accurately diagnose complex cases, identify potential procedural challenges, and plan treatment strategies with greater confidence.”
CBCT scanning reveals hidden canals, fractures, and infections that standard X-rays miss. This comprehensive view eliminates surprises during treatment, allowing endodontists to prepare for anatomical variations before beginning the procedure. Patients benefit through more accurate diagnosis, appropriate case selection, and realistic treatment planning that sets proper expectations.
What Happens During a Microscope-Guided Root Canal
A microscope-guided root canal begins with CBCT imaging to create a three-dimensional map of the tooth. The endodontist positions the microscope over the treatment area, adjusting magnification as needed throughout the procedure. After administering local anesthesia, a rubber dam isolates the tooth, creating a sterile field and protecting surrounding tissues.
The microscope’s enhanced visualization allows precise access cavity preparation, preserving maximum tooth structure. The endodontist identifies all canal openings – including accessory canals often missed without magnification. Cleaning and shaping proceed under continuous microscopic guidance, ensuring complete debris removal while maintaining canal anatomy. Finally, the filling material seals the canal system, with the microscope confirming thorough obturation before completion.
Ozone Therapy: The Drill-Free Alternative Gaining Mainstream Adoption
Ozone therapy represents an emerging paradigm shift in endodontic treatment, particularly appealing to patients with severe dental anxiety. This technique uses medical-grade ozone gas to disinfect root canal systems without traditional mechanical instrumentation. The powerful antimicrobial properties of ozone eliminate bacteria, viruses, and fungi while promoting tissue healing.
Unlike conventional root canal therapy requiring extensive drilling and filing, ozone treatment involves minimal tooth preparation. The gas penetrates dentinal tubules and lateral canals that instruments cannot reach, providing comprehensive disinfection. This approach particularly benefits patients who experience anxiety around dental drills or have medical conditions making lengthy procedures challenging.
Clinical Evidence for Ozone Treatment Effectiveness
Recent research validates ozone therapy’s role in modern endodontics. Dr. M. Rezaeianjam’s systematic review found that “ozone therapy is effective in improving periodontal health, healing soft tissue after dental implant surgery, and reducing post-operative pain and inflammation.” Studies demonstrate ozone’s ability to eliminate endodontic pathogens while preserving healthy tissue, with some protocols achieving bacterial reduction rates exceeding 99%.
Clinical trials comparing ozone therapy to traditional root canal treatment show comparable success rates for appropriate cases, with significantly reduced treatment time and post-operative discomfort. Patients report less anxiety, faster recovery, and high satisfaction with the drill-free approach. Long-term follow-up studies indicate stable outcomes, though case selection remains crucial for success.
Who Qualifies for Ozone Therapy Instead of Traditional Root Canal
Ozone therapy works best for teeth with vital or partially vital pulp tissue and minimal structural damage. Ideal candidates include patients with reversible pulpitis, deep cavities approaching the pulp, or early-stage infections. Teeth requiring extensive cleaning due to necrotic tissue or complex anatomy may still need traditional instrumentation combined with ozone for optimal results.
Patient factors also influence suitability. Those with severe dental anxiety, limited jaw opening, or medical conditions complicating lengthy procedures often benefit from ozone’s simplified approach. However, teeth with periapical lesions, extensive calcification, or previous failed treatments typically require conventional microscope-guided therapy for predictable outcomes.
Root Canal vs Extraction in 2025: Updated Decision Framework
The decision between root canal treatment and extraction has become more nuanced with improved success rates and treatment options. Modern endodontic techniques save teeth previously considered hopeless, while advanced implant technology makes extraction and replacement a viable alternative in specific situations. Understanding when each option excels helps patients make informed decisions aligned with their long-term oral health goals.
Cost considerations have also evolved. While root canals with crowns initially cost less than extraction with implant replacement, the long-term economics depend on tooth prognosis and patient factors. Successful root canals can last decades with proper care, but teeth with questionable prognosis may require retreatment or eventual extraction, potentially exceeding implant costs over time.
When Root Canals Have 95% Success Rate
Root canals achieve optimal success rates in teeth with intact crown structure, minimal bone loss, and accessible canal anatomy. First-time treatments on vital or recently infected teeth show the highest success rates, particularly when performed by endodontic specialists using microscope guidance. Teeth serving as important abutments for bridges or maintaining arch stability often warrant root canal treatment even with moderate complexity.
Patient compliance significantly impacts outcomes. Those maintaining excellent oral hygiene, attending regular dental visits, and protecting treated teeth with appropriate restorations experience success rates approaching 95%. Young patients with robust healing capacity and teeth requiring minimal post-endodontic restoration also demonstrate superior long-term outcomes.
Cases Where Extraction May Be Recommended
Extraction becomes the preferred option when tooth structure cannot support a functional restoration, even after successful root canal treatment. Teeth with fractures extending below the bone level, insufficient ferrule for crown placement, or severe periodontal disease typically have poor long-term prognosis regardless of endodontic success.
Strategic considerations also favor extraction in certain cases. Non-functional teeth, those requiring extensive orthodontic or restorative work to save, or teeth in areas planned for future prosthetic rehabilitation may benefit from extraction and implant placement. Patient factors including medical conditions affecting healing, financial constraints, or preference for definitive single-procedure solutions also influence this decision.
Understanding Post-Root Canal Pain: Normal vs Concerning Symptoms
Post-operative discomfort remains one of the most searched topics regarding root canal treatment, with many patients uncertain about normal healing versus complications requiring intervention. Modern techniques significantly reduce post-treatment pain, but understanding expected symptoms helps patients navigate recovery confidently and recognize when additional care is needed.
Expected Recovery Timeline with Modern Techniques
Day one typically involves mild tenderness when biting, manageable with over-the-counter pain medication. The treated tooth may feel slightly different or “high” due to temporary inflammation. By day two, most patients report significant improvement, with discomfort limited to pressure sensitivity. Days three through seven see continued healing, with most patients returning to normal function without pain medication.
Modern single-visit treatments often produce less post-operative discomfort than multiple-appointment protocols. The complete cleaning and sealing in one session eliminates between-visit flare-ups and reduces overall tissue trauma. Patients should expect gradual improvement each day, with complete resolution of symptoms within one to two weeks for uncomplicated cases.
Warning Signs of Root Canal Complications
Certain symptoms warrant immediate professional evaluation. Severe, worsening pain after initial improvement suggests possible infection or missed canal. Swelling of face or gums, particularly if spreading or accompanied by fever, requires urgent attention. Persistent numbness beyond anesthetic duration, foul taste or odor from the tooth, or visible drainage indicate potential complications.
Less urgent but concerning signs include pain lasting beyond two weeks, extreme temperature sensitivity, or loose temporary filling. These symptoms may indicate incomplete treatment, resistant infection, or structural issues requiring additional intervention. Early recognition and treatment of complications typically resolve issues without compromising long-term success.
Why Some Root Canals Need Retreatment
Retreatment becomes necessary in approximately 5-10% of cases, though rates vary with initial treatment quality and case complexity. Common reasons include missed canals during initial treatment, inadequate cleaning or sealing, new decay reaching canal spaces, or crown fractures exposing root canal filling. Teeth with complex anatomy or previous procedural complications show higher retreatment rates.
Modern microscope-guided retreatment achieves success rates approaching those of initial treatment when performed by specialists. Advanced imaging identifies problems missed initially, while ultrasonic instruments and solvents facilitate old filling removal. Many retreated teeth function successfully for years, though prognosis depends on the reason for failure and remaining tooth structure.
Managing Dental Anxiety: What 15.3% of Patients Need to Know
With 15.3% of adults globally experiencing high dental anxiety, and 12% likely to postpone root canal treatment due to fear, addressing psychological aspects of treatment has become integral to modern endodontic practice. Understanding that anxiety is common and manageable helps patients access necessary care without unnecessary suffering or delay.
Communication Strategies with Your Endodontist
Open communication about anxiety levels and specific fears enables endodontists to tailor treatment approaches. Discussing previous negative experiences, specific triggers, and preferred coping strategies creates a collaborative treatment plan. Many practices now use pre-appointment questionnaires to identify anxious patients and prepare appropriate accommodations.
Establishing signals for breaks, requesting detailed explanations of each step, or preferring minimal information are all valid approaches. Modern endodontists recognize that patient comfort extends beyond physical pain management to include emotional support and control over the treatment experience. Regular check-ins during procedures and respect for patient autonomy build trust and reduce anxiety.
Sedation and Comfort Options Available
Contemporary sedation options range from mild relaxation to deep sedation, allowing customization based on anxiety levels and medical history. Nitrous oxide provides rapid, reversible relaxation ideal for mild to moderate anxiety. Oral sedation using prescribed medications offers deeper relaxation while maintaining consciousness and protective reflexes.
Non-pharmacological comfort measures also prove effective. Many practices offer noise-canceling headphones, aromatherapy, guided imagery, or virtual reality distraction. Scheduling considerations like morning appointments to minimize anticipation anxiety, longer appointment slots to avoid rushing, or breaking treatment into multiple shorter visits accommodate different patient needs.
Future of Root Canals: Stem Cell Regeneration and Beyond
Regenerative endodontics represents the next frontier in root canal therapy, potentially eliminating the need for traditional treatment in select cases. Current research focuses on using stem cells to regenerate dental pulp tissue, restoring the tooth’s natural vitality and defensive mechanisms. While not yet mainstream, early clinical trials show promising results for young patients with immature teeth.
Current Research on Regenerative Endodontics
Scientists are exploring multiple approaches to pulp regeneration, including stem cell transplantation, scaffold materials that guide tissue growth, and growth factors that stimulate natural healing. Current protocols show success in continuing root development in immature teeth, with some cases demonstrating pulp-like tissue regeneration. However, predictable regeneration in mature teeth remains challenging.
Realistic timelines suggest regenerative therapies may become available for specific cases within 5-10 years, with broader application following. Current limitations include cost, technical complexity, and unpredictable outcomes compared to conventional treatment. Patients interested in regenerative options should understand these remain largely experimental, with traditional root canal therapy offering proven, predictable results.
